Course Details
• Nanoscale Biology: Introduction to the structure and function of biological systems at the nanoscale, including cell membranes, proteins, and DNA.
• Nanofabrication Techniques: Overview of various methods for fabricating nanoscale structures, such as lithography, self-assembly, and electrospinning.
• Nanobiotechnology Applications: Examination of how nanotechnology is used in biology, including drug delivery, diagnostics, and tissue engineering.
• Bio-nanosensors: Study of nanosensors used for detecting biological molecules, including DNA, proteins, and cells.
• Nanoscale Imaging: Introduction to advanced imaging techniques used for visualizing nanoscale biological systems, such as scanning probe microscopy and super-resolution fluorescence microscopy.
• Nanotoxicology: Examination of the potential risks and toxicity associated with nanomaterials in biological systems.
• Nanomedicine: Overview of the latest developments in nanotechnology for medical applications, including drug delivery, regenerative medicine, and personalized medicine.
• Nanoethics: Discussion of the ethical implications of using nanotechnology in biology and medicine, including issues related to privacy, intellectual property, and environmental impact.
